  • Mostly boring

    Season 10 could have been edited down to four episodes. They spent way too much time on things related to the scam that weren’t all that relevant to the story and just didn’t interest me. Plus, it’s not timely. Most people get scammed online these days, not by snail mail. I know the reporter/producers worked very hard on this and did a thorough job, but it needs a quicker pace and more suspense.

  • Interesting topic badly told

    I was very interested in learning what happened which is why i stuck it out, but it wasn’t easy. I found the delivery style difficult - particularly the narrator constantly repeating to us exactly the interviewee had just said. The podcast could have been half the length and twice as engaging without this.
